#2af909 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2af909 is composed of 16.5% red, 97.6%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 111.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#2af909 color hex could be obtained by blending #54ff12 with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

Shades and Tints of #2af909
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000300 is the darkest color, while #f1ffef is the lightest one.

Tones of #2af909
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e857d is the less saturated color, while #2af909 is the most saturated one.
